AMD

EPYC 9455P

The EPYC 9455P is manufactured by AMD. It was released in 10 October 2024 (1 year ago). It is based on the Turin (2024) architecture. It features 48 cores and 96 threads. Base frequency is 3.15 GHz, with boost up to 4.4 GHz. L3 cache: 256 MB (total). L2 cache: 1 MB (per core). Built on 4 nm process technology. Socket: SP5. Thermal design power (TDP): 300 Watt. Memory support: DDR5. Passmark benchmark score: 116,926 points. Launch price was $4,819.

AMD

EPYC 9475F

The EPYC 9475F is manufactured by AMD. It was released in 10 October 2024 (1 year ago). It is based on the Turin (2024) architecture. It features 48 cores and 96 threads. Base frequency is 3.65 GHz, with boost up to 4.8 GHz. L3 cache: 256 MB (total). L2 cache: 1 MB (per core). Built on 4 nm process technology. Socket: SP5. Thermal design power (TDP): 400 Watt. Memory support: DDR5. Passmark benchmark score: 122,476 points. Launch price was $7,592.

Memory & Platform

Both processors use the SP5 socket with PCIe 5.0. Both support up to DDR5-6000 memory speed. The EPYC 9455P supports up to 9 TB of RAM compared to 6144 GB 50% more capacity for professional workloads. Both feature 12-channel memory with ECC support. Both provide 128 PCIe lanes. Chipset compatibility: SP5 (EPYC 9455P) and SP5 (EPYC 9475F).
